Your Mother Wouldn’t Like It

THIS IS more like it. The Central Junior Television Workshop presents! Here were dozens of kids doing just what you wished you could do, i.e. dress up and do vaguely-rude sketches and piss-takes about farting, the royal family and everything on TV. Seminal for giving a break to teenage STEVEN RYDE, the brain behind Dick And Dom In Da Bungalow (and indeed IAN KIRKBY, regular contributor to said show). Among the coterie: Tweeman, superhero Street Budgie, Loaf and his tea-lady mum, and of course Tapeworm. Spun-off into the equally brilliant PALACE HILL.
